本文目录导读:

通常情况下,如果加密文件的密钥丢失,解密是不可能的,尤其是在使用现代、安全的加密算法(如 AES-256)时,这是加密技术的核心设计原则:没有正确的密钥,就无法恢复原始数据。
具体能否解密取决于以下几个关键因素,你可以对照排查:
绝对无法解密的情况(绝大多数情况)
- 对称加密(如 AES、DES):你丢失了用于加密的那个唯一的密码或密钥文件,没有它,即使用全世界最强大的超级计算机算到宇宙毁灭,也无法解密。
- 非对称加密(如 RSA、PGP):你丢失了私钥,公钥是用来加密的,私钥才是用来解密的,丢失私钥等同于永久性丢失数据。
存在一线希望的情况(可能性极低)
虽然技术上叫做“丢失密钥”,但现实中你可能是“忘记了密码”或“找不到文件了”,可以尝试以下方法:
- 密码/密钥找回:检查您的密码管理器、邮箱归档、旧笔记、聊天记录中是否曾经记录过这个密钥或密码。
- 弱密码/易猜测密码:如果您使用的是简单密码(如
123456、生日)且加密软件没有限制尝试次数,可以尝试使用暴力破解或字典攻击,但这需要强大的算力和时间,且成功率对强密码几乎为0。 - 密钥文件备份:检查是否有隐藏的备份。
- 操作系统自带的 BitLocker 加密,密钥可能存储在您的微软账户或 Active Directory 中。
- 压缩包密码,有些软件会有“恢复密码”功能(需提前设置)。
- PGP 或 GPG 密钥,查看是否在密钥服务器上有备份,或您是否曾导出过公钥/私钥文件。
- 密钥恢复/托管服务:您是否提前使用了“密钥托管”或“密钥恢复代理”?例如在企业环境,IT管理员可能持有备份,如果是个人使用,绝大多数没有。
- 勒索软件解密:如果是被勒索软件加密且丢失了赎金支付后的密钥,几乎无解,但可以搜索“[勒索软件名称] + 解密工具”,看看是否有安全公司发布了免费解密工具(通常基于开发者留下的漏洞或已知密钥)。
绝对的“不可能三角”
请一定记住:声称“无需密钥就能解密”的任何工具或服务,几乎都是骗局或病毒。 这是加密技术的数学基础决定的。
总结与建议
| 您的具体情况 | 可能性 | 建议操作 |
|---|---|---|
| 现代加密算法,密钥/密码完全未知 | 0% | 接受现实,放弃文件,保留文件,等待未来量子计算或数学突破(概率极低)。 |
| 强密码,但完全遗忘 | 接近0% | 使用暴力破解工具(如 Hashcat,需专业硬件)尝试弱密码组合,或彻底放弃。 |
| 弱密码(如8位纯数字) | 可能(需数小时到数天) | 使用 GPU 加速的暴力破解工具尝试所有可能的组合。 |
| 密钥文件丢失,但曾备份过 | 100%(找到备份) | 搜索所有设备、云盘、外接硬盘、旧手机。 |
| 企业加密(BitLocker/FileVault) | 看情况 | 联系 IT 部门或域管理员,检查是否有恢复密钥存储在 Active Directory 或微软/苹果账户中。 |
| 勒索软件加密 | 看情况 | 不要支付赎金!访问 No More Ransom 项目 官网,搜索你的勒索软件名称,看是否有免费解密工具。 |
最终结论: 对于绝大多数家庭用户和未经特殊设置的系统,密钥丢失 = 文件永久丢失,这是为了保护数据安全,而非设计漏洞。
未来的预防措施: 务必在加密前,将密钥或恢复代码保存在至少两个不同的物理位置(如:纸质打印+密码管理器+U盘离线存储)。
标签: 解密文件
版权声明:除非特别标注,否则均为本站原创文章,转载时请以链接形式注明文章出处。